  • Reverse
    In the central part of the reverse is a relief image of a fish facing right. Below the fish's tail is the monogram 'PM' - the mark of engraver Percy Metcalfe. Below that, the inscription: 'flóirín', and further below: '2s' - florin (2 shillings). The edge of the coin features decorative raised denticles.
  • Obverse
    In the central part is an image of a harp, the coat of arms of Ireland. To the left of the harp is the number 19, to the right – 28, indicating the year of mintage 1928. Along the left and right edges near the rim is the country's name in Irish: 'saorstát éireann' - 'Irish Free State'. The edge of the coin features decorative raised denticles.
